Why does my pet need routine grooming?

Frequent grooming of your pet doesn’t just keeps your pet’s coat looking fantastic, but it also helps preserve your dog’s hair and physical health and comfort. When your pet gets grooming, it prevents painful tangling and knots in their coat, prevents the spread of bacteria and hot-spots (dermatitis), and keeps thedog clear from pests like bugs. During your dog’s grooming session, your Hermitage dog groomer will look out for bumps and injuries that could signal a health issue.


How often should your dog get groomed?

Grooming needs for your pet will vary depending on the breed, fur and your pet’s habits. Normally, short haired dogs such as Beagles, Bulldogs and Labradors require less grooming compared to dogs with long coats like Poodles, Border Collies and Pomeranians. Normally, most pet parents organise frequent grooming on a monthly basis. For puppies and dogs who have never been groomed before, more consistent grooming at home should be performed to get the dog used to being handled and to prevent grooming problems as they grow up. What’s the difference between a dog bathing and grooming service?

Dog bathing services incorporate: 1-3 sets of shampoo, 1 cycle of conditioner, hand-dry as permitted by pet, brush and/or combing.

Pet grooming consist of: Everything included from bathing plus a full cut/style based on breed standards and/or your specific wants, nails trimmed, and ears cleaned.

How old should my puppy be before he gets his 1st groom?

It is good to have your pup become acquainted with grooming as young as possible after the first set of puppy shots, typically 12-16 weeks old. This will help him discover at an early age that grooming is a pleasurable experience.

What kind of powder do canine groomers in Hermitage TAS use?

Just rub some talcum powder, corn starch or grooming chalk in the location and let it sit for a bit as you groom the pet dog. After a bit, go back and gently comb the powder out of the coat. Boom! The powder will have taken in the oils and the coat will look fluffy and tidy.

Why do dogs get Zoomies after a bath?

This behaviour is commonly called the Zoomies. There’s a physical rush of energy. Dogs do this due to anything from relief, shaking to dry off, to rolling around attempting to get rid of this strange new odor. It could be a release of anxious energy due to tension or the joy of being done.
